This patch fixes following deadlock caused by destroying of
an FCoE interface with active NPIV ports on that interface.

There is no need to grab the fcoe_config_mutex for the NPIV port
deletion path; and it can be protected by the physical port's
mutex. Hence, removing the fcoe_config_mutex usage from the
fcoe_vport_destroy() routine. Also, an additional check has been
added to make sure the NPIV port is still present in the physical
port's vport list before continuing with destroying of the NPIV port.
